Product Specifications

Here are some key specifications, product details, and Peak Design’s approach to sustainability.

Design & MaterialFunctionalityAdditional Information

  • 12L volume
  • Ultralight ripstop 70d poly/nylon
  • Water-resistant coating
  • Packs down for easy stowing
  • Non-slip reinforced shoulder strap
  • Zip closure
  • Interior stash pocket for phone and keys
  • Guaranteed for life
  • Climate Neutral Certified
  • 1% for the Planet member
  • Certified B Corporation
  • Designed in San Francisco, made in Vietnam
  • Model: BPT-SG-1

Pros and Cons

Pros

  • Super lightweight – I barely notice I’m carrying it, even when it’s full.
  • Versatile carrying options – hang it over your shoulder or use it as a cross-body bag.
  • It folds up tiny – seriously, it’s not much bigger than a packed deck of cards. It’s also weather-resistant; I’ve used it in light rain without worry.
  • Zip closure – keeps sand and dirt out, a lifesaver at the beach.
  • Eco-friendly – helps cut down on single-use plastics when you’re out and about.

Cons

  • A bit on the small side – it’s roomy, but not as big as you might expect from the photos.
  • Super lightweight can be a double-edged sword – in windy conditions, it might blow away if empty (trust me, I’ve battled Amsterdam winds!).
  • Stitching issues – the inner pocket started coming apart after a while, which is a bummer for the price.
  • Flimsiness when empty – great for packing, not so great for structure.

Final Verdict & Rating

Green Peak Design packable tote bag in compact form against a white backgroundCompact travel tote bag (Kyle Kroeger / ViaTravelers)

Using the Peak Design Packable has been a pleasant experience so far. Its compact size makes it easy to carry without adding bulk to my bag or pocket. It’s made from a weatherproof and tear-resistant material, making it suitable for various outdoor activities and travel.

The material is decently sturdy and is easy to use in everyday life. I particularly like the water-resistant feature, which keeps my items dry during unexpected rain showers.

The 12-liter capacity might be insufficient for more substantial grocery runs or heavier items. I also noticed some issues with the stitching, which can be a concern in the long term. Despite this, the overall functionality and convenience have outweighed these minor issues.
